| allegra8462's Full Review: Danby DDW396 22 in. Portable Dishwasher |
I've had my Danby for under a year. It does a good job of cleaning the dishes, surprisingly even on cooked on pasta.
However it doesn't clean as well when there are are many food particles in the wash. This is because there is only one spray arm (at the bottom) and it doesn't reach the cups on the upper rack as much. Sometimes there are food particles left over in such areas, especially the outside of the cups. As with other dishwashers,ensure you clear your dishes before washing.
Also, there is not pots and pans cycle - still have to do those by hand!
A major concern I have is the timer gets stuck sometimes in the final rinse cycle, which means I always have to be around when I wash a load. This concern also makes me wonder how long the dishwasher can last.
Size - it may seem to be the same as a large microwave, but read the dimensions carefully - it's bigger than you think. I could not fit the dishwasher under my countertop.
Noise - very quiet, I kinda like the sound of water swishing!
Weaknesses aside, I am pleased with my Danby Dishwasher. The small size is perfect for a household of two, and it saves water and detergent. If I could fit it on my countertop, it would have saved space as well. In terms of price, it's only a little less than the cheapest full-size dishwasher which would come with more options. However, if size is important to you, the Danby is a good deal.
